Huang, Ying wrote:
> This patch fixes some bugs of making EFI runtime code executable.
>
> - Use change_page_attr in i386 too. Because the runtime code may be
>   mapped not through ioremap.
>
> - If there is no _PAGE_NX in __supported_pte_mask, the change_page_attr
>   is not called.
>
> - Make efi_ioremap map pages as PAGE_KERNEL_EXEC, because EFI runtime
>   code may be mapped through efi_ioremap.
>
> Signed-off-by: Huang Ying <ying.huang@intel.com>
>
> ---
>  arch/x86/kernel/efi.c    |   35 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++-----
>  arch/x86/kernel/efi_64.c |   26 ++++++--------------------
>  include/asm-x86/efi.h    |    1 -
>  3 files changed, 36 insertions(+), 26 deletions(-)
>
> --- a/arch/x86/kernel/efi.c
> +++ b/arch/x86/kernel/efi.c
> @@ -40,6 +40,8 @@
>  #include <asm/setup.h>
>  #include <asm/efi.h>
>  #include <asm/time.h>
> +#include <asm/cacheflush.h>
> +#include <asm/tlbflush.h>
>  
>  #define EFI_DEBUG	1
>  #define PFX 		"EFI: "
> @@ -379,6 +381,32 @@ void __init efi_init(void)
>  #endif
>  }
>  
> +#if defined(CONFIG_X86_64) || defined(CONFIG_X86_PAE)
> +static void __init runtime_code_page_mkexec(void)
> +{
> +	efi_memory_desc_t *md;
> +	unsigned long end;
> +	void *p;
> +
> +	if (!(__supported_pte_mask & _PAGE_NX))
> +		return;
>   

On 32-bit non-PAE, _PAGE_NX == 0, so this if() statement should be 
sufficient to disable the whole function at compile time without needing 
the outer #if defined wrapper.
